In the event that surface or subsurface historic resources, including human skeletal <br /> remains, structural remains (e.g., rock walls, terraces, platforms, etc.), cultural deposits, <br /> marine shell concentrations, sand deposits, or sink holes are identified during the <br /> demolition and/or construction work,the Applicant shall cease work in the immediate <br /> vicinity of the find, protect the find from additional disturbance and contact the State <br /> Historic Preservation Division at(808) 933-7651. Subsequent work shall proceed upon <br /> an archaeological clearance from the State Historic Preservation Division when it finds <br /> that sufficient mitigation measures have been taken. <br /> S. To address potential impacts to endangered or threatened species that may traverse the <br /> project site,the Applicant shall implement mitigation measures recommended in the <br /> Botanical Survey and Vertebrate Fauna Assessment, TMK 3-7-6-21: parcels 16, 17, 18 & <br /> 19 (78.324 acres)North Kona District, Island of Hawai`i, included as part of the <br /> environmental assessment for the project. <br /> T. Pursuant to Hawai`i County Code, Section 25-2-46(o) (Concurrency Requirements)the <br /> applicant shall provide a civil defense siren and associated maintenance access easements <br /> within the project site if required by the State Civil Defense/State of Hawai`i Emergency <br /> Management Agency (HIEMA)prior to issuance of a Certificate of Occupancy for any <br /> phase of the project. <br /> -10- <br />
